I only really have a return pump as my main flow. I’m considering buying a powerhead because i get detritus build up on the rocks and lots of GHA growth. Do you guys have reccos on placement? I have a bubble, two zoa colonies and a GSP taking over the back wall. I know these are low flow corals but wonder any reccos. Thank you. Picture attached below

Anywhere should work, place it where its less visible, you can direct the flow to cover the whole tank.

Make sure you have the surface of the water moving with either the return flow or the powerhead, this helps rid co2 from the water and improves the oxygen available to the tank and also helps improve ph.
